Cost Efficiency
One of the primary reasons companies turn to commercial fleet rental is the potential for cost savings. Instead of the upfront expenses associated with purchasing vehicles, you pay a fixed rental fee. This eliminates the financial burden of vehicle depreciation, maintenance, and repair costs. Additionally, rental agreements often include maintenance services, reducing unexpected expenses. For businesses looking to streamline their budget and allocate resources more effectively, commercial fleet rental can be an attractive solution.
Flexibility and Scalability
Business needs can change rapidly, and having the flexibility to adapt is crucial. Commercial fleet rental offers the advantage of scalability. If your company experiences seasonal fluctuations in demand, you can adjust the size of your fleet accordingly without the long-term commitment of vehicle ownership. This agility allows you to optimize your fleet to match your operational requirements without being tied down by excess vehicles during slower periods.
Maintenance and Repairs
Maintaining a fleet can be a time-consuming and costly endeavor. Commercial fleet rental providers often include maintenance and repair services in their packages. This means you won't have to worry about finding a reliable mechanic, scheduling regular maintenance, or handling unexpected breakdowns. With well-maintained vehicles, your operations can run smoothly, reducing downtime and maintaining customer satisfaction.
Access to Modern Technology
Commercial fleet rental often provides access to vehicles equipped with the latest technology and safety features. Staying up-to-date with technological advancements can enhance the efficiency and safety of your operations. From GPS tracking for route optimization to telematics that monitor vehicle performance, modern technology can give your company a competitive edge.
Focus on Core Competencies
Managing a fleet can divert attention and resources away from your company's core competencies. By outsourcing your vehicle needs to a commercial fleet rental provider, you can concentrate on growing your business and delivering value to your customers. You won't have to allocate resources to tasks like vehicle procurement, maintenance, and compliance, allowing you to streamline your operations.
